Former F.C. City Schools Accountant Dies at Age 82

Bettie W. Davis, 82, a resident of Falls Church for more than 50 years, passed away on Monday, May 21, 2012, in Ashburn.

Mrs. Davis retired from her position as an accountant with the Falls Church City School Board in 1994. Her husband, Milton Davis, is a retired English teacher from George Mason Jr. Sr. High School.

She is survived by her husband of more than 59 years, daughters Lydia Davis Pratt and Dee Dee Davis Sharron, son Gary Davis and eight grandchildren.

Mrs. Davis was also a member of Columbia Baptist Church in Falls Church for more than 45 years.

A memorial service is planned for Saturday, May 26, 2012, at 1 p.m. at Ashby Ponds Retirement Community, 21170 Ashby Ponds Blvd., Ashburn.

In lieu of flowers, memorial contributions may be made to the COPD Foundation (www.copdfoundation.org, 866-731-2670) or the Leesburg Community Church (www.leesburgcc.org, 703-777-2209).
